Ticket: Slimmed image breaks runtime on Pellarc build agents.

Repro steps:
1. Build the hollowed image with the strip-layers profile enabled.
2. Push to the staging registry and deploy to the canary pool.
3. Container exits with a missing shared-library error within ten seconds.

Expected: parity with the full image. Actual: crash loop. Suspect the trim step removes the resolver libs. To pull the failing image from the staging registry, authenticate with the token below.

session JWT of tawip-kajog = eyJhbGciOiJIUzI1NiIsInR5cCI6IkpXVCJ9.eyJzdWIiOiI2dKYGGIn0.afsnASii

## Onboarding: Reviewing the Orderline Resolver Fix

When reviewing changes to Lumenquill's GraphQL layer, note that we resolved the N+1 problem on the `orderLines` field by batching lookups through a DataLoader keyed on invoice ID. Verify that the loader is instantiated per request, not globally, or caching will leak across tenants. To run the integration suite locally, your .env needs the batching service credential. Add the following line to .env.local before running the tests.

vault entry, yagep-yagef: COURIER_KEY13=8965fb29ff62d

For the weekly sync: our vendored third-party fonts for Glintmere are mirrored from the upstream foundry account, and that account occasionally locks after license re-verification. When it does, our build pipeline falls back to stale font binaries, so treat recovery as same-day work. Procedure: confirm the lockout in the foundry portal, open the sealed recovery envelope held by the release steward, and complete the identity challenge. The envelope's contents are decrypted with the passphrase recorded directly below.

strongbox words: druvan-lamys-eliius-jorax-istox-soreth-ulays-gilix-ralix-oliiel-norwyn-casvan-praius

**09:05 —** Migration of nightly cron jobs to the Loomway workflow engine began. Two jobs double-fired because the old scheduler was not disabled first. Duplicate invoices flagged and voided by 09:40. Old scheduler fully drained by 10:15. Release manager: the corrected deploy is identifiable by the token below.

build token for yajep-yawip: htk6_c7c792